A school will launch a ‘happy day’ to celebrate a student’s success.
Queenswood School, in Brookmans Park, will host the event on Wednesday after its pupil Hanni Blaskey’s book What Makes Me Happy? went to number one in Sainsbury’s paperback chart last month.
Hanni, 13, published the book for BBC Children in Need. It features more than 100 celebrities and politicians discussing the things that make them happy.
Pupils and staff at the school will contribute their own messages about happiness to a giant display at the school, and messages will be sent to linked schools around the world, including in Malawi, Japan and Australia.
Hanni will also sign copies of her book at lunchtime.
